From Van Halen’s David Lee Roth regularly goading fans or All American Rejects’ smashing a filming punter’s iPad, 2012 seems to be turning into quite a good year for artists who want to pick out unruly fans.  Never one to be outdone in the grand-standing agitated stakes, Kanye West took issue with a laser pointer-toting fan at a recent concert in Paris.

Spin reports that the rap superstar, currently performing with fellow big-leaguer Jay-Z for their Watch The Throne concert series, brought his Paris performance of “Flashing Lights” to a crashing halt when one particular concert-goer thought it smart to bring some flashing lights of their own, using a laser pointer to distract Yeezy during the song’s intro.

It’s impressive that West was even able to spot the trickster fan amongst a stadium-filling light show of his own, but he warned the perpetrator to “not fuck with the lasers back there… don’t fuck with anybody’s show. Chill,” during the song’s

When the audience member did not cease his antics, instead supposedly blinding the singer, West ordered the track to be stopped, saying “you see this guy right here with the green laser? Fucked up everybody’s show – it’s not a game.” Prompting a crowd-swelling “oooh” from the crowd. Yeezy threatening “you might get fucked up and kicked out” before telling him to “chill the fuck out.”

Cue dropping back into showmanship mode after putting the trickster in their place as his own laser-light show kicked back in.
